The interim final research report, which will inform the decision of the Scottish Government in 2011 about the appointment of building standards verifiers has now been published.
This report, by Optimal Economics, reviews the current system of audits of verifiers and sets out the options for how building standards verification might be provided in future. Liz Shiel worked as an associate of Optimal on the assignment.
The research was described by one contributor who offered views on the future of the system as "a well researched and balanced assessment of the current situation. A good piece of 3rd party consultant review."
The final report, in May 2010, will update the report to include the findings of the audits carried out this year.
